Why XRP Price Could Crash Further
Crypto analyst RLinda shared an analysis on the XRP price, showing that there is a lot of bearish pressure on the cryptocurrency. This comes as the uptrend support that was established last week was broken over the weekend, pushing back the bulls after the recovery.
For now, though, the support trendline highlighted by the crypto analyst shows that the price has already broken its major support above $1.452. What this means is that the risk of a downtrend has become greater. As the cryptocurrency was coming out of the weekend, it broke through another support at $1.4236, marking what could be the beginning of another decline.
Now, with the XRP price looking to be in free fall, the next major support level lies just above $1.38. But even this hold is tentative at best and the bearish sentiment is still rampant. Once broken below, then the crypto analyst calls out $1.387 as the next area of interest.

Network Usage Still Struggling
Looking at the on-chain performance of XRP, it seems that the price is not the only thing that has been struggling. Data shows that participation on the XRP Ledger has dropped drastically, something that usually coincides with investors eventually pulling away from an asset.
XRP daily trading volumes are falling across exchanges, and likewise, the transaction volumes are also crashing on the ledger. Even unique account numbers seemed to have peaked and have now crashed toward the 12,000 mark.
The XRP Ledger also seems to be struggling in the Real World Assets (RWA) market, noting less than 4,000 holders on the network, data from RWA.xyz shows. All of these point to the fact that XRP is still stuck in a bear trend, and this could only be changed if there is a major turn in the tide in the crypto market.
